One of the most significant factors influencing the purchase decision is the efficiency of the PWM MPPT Charge Controller. According to a study by the National Renewable Energy Laboratory (NREL), the efficiency rate of different charge controllers can differ significantly, with MPPT controllers having an efficiency rate of up to 98% compared to PWM controllers, which typically range from 70-80%. Higher efficiency translates into better performance and lower energy losses, making it a crucial point for consumers.

When shopping for a PWM MPPT Charge Controller, understanding the technical specifications is crucial. Factors such as voltage rating, current handling capacity, and compatibility with different solar panels can significantly influence your choice. According to research by Technavio, over 35% of consumers prioritize technical specifications when making purchases in the solar electronics market. Therefore, make sure to sketch out your solar setup’s requirements and choose a controller that fits those specifications for optimal performance.
